Seventy five years ago the Father of our nation, Mahatma Gandhi, wrought for millions the long awaited Independence from the British Raj by way of ‘peaceful sathyagraha’, a non-violent movement history has ever recorded in its annals. Ironically, also shamefully, what the seventy five year old national freedom is offering to its citizens is nothing but the gift of a bulldozer: bulldozing hate and hate bulldozer by spreading bigotry, rioting and literally grounding houses, shops and perhaps innocent people even, whose names and their ‘person’ are being buried under the rubble. Not only the structures are being bulldozed triumphantly and hatefully, even the spirit of common humanity has been bulldozed by hate speeches leading to senseless anger and violence. At the seventy-five years of freedom, the war-mongers have only created a corridor of hatred in India while the world is looking on with amazement at a nation of great integrity and enormous multifaceted culture. This seems to be the outstanding gift the ruling dispensation of the majoritarian mite placing on the open palms and awaiting spirits of a mature, dignified and expansive-hearted Indians!

When the country is in utter disarray because of a muscular nationalism being exercised by politicians of profit and legislators of venom, when spread of hate for votes and communal flare up is creating anguish, when volcano lava is being fumed through disrespectful and hurting statements by prominent personalities of high ranking positions, when lion-mouthed leaders mouth the fiery slogans to infuse hate, intolerance and division, when even persons supposed to be neutral in their political stand utter partisan slogans and perpetuate an ill-becoming environment, when coloured by the ruling party’s ideological agenda governments are communalizing school curriculum and thus igniting emotions across the country through the innocent minds of children and illiterate adults, when an authoritarian streak of the government is pervading the human space of a free nation, when the truth is replaced by a string of convincing lies at the economic and political forums, can Seventy fifth Independence Year of our nation rise up to the Preamble of the Constitution in all honesty assuring every individual equality, liberty and fraternity that it professes?
